Poly pressure midi controller problem

I'm using the Maschine Mk3 to control some parameters, and it has "poly pressure" on the pads, so when the pad is pressed down, it still sends messages of how much so, like velocity sensitive but the whole time, not just when pressed.
I midi learn to plugin parameters, but only one of them accepts poly pressure at a time. If I "link to controller" the next one. It forgets the previous midi connection. Midi learn-parameter-control doesnt allow poly pressure, only a regular message, like pressing a velocity sensitive key. Any idea? How can I elaborate further?
